Seduction community gurus

  • Ross Jeffries – the father of the current seduction community. A somewhat controversial figure, Jeffries was the first to introduce NLP and hypnotic techniques into seduction.
  • David DeAngelo (real name Eben Pagan) – known for his Double Your Dating e-book and related info products. In terms of sales, Pagan is the king of the dating advice industry.
  • Mystery (stage name and alter-ego of Canadian author and entertainer Erik von Markovik) – one of the leading innovators in the seduction community.
  • Neil Strauss (a.k.a. Style) – an investigative reporter and author of the best-selling book The Game: Penetrating the Secret Society of Pick-up Artists.
  • Nick Savoy (real name Nicholas Benedict) – President and Program Leader of Love Systems (formerly Mystery Method Corporation) and author of Magic Bullets.
  • Tyler Durden (real name Owen Cook) – figure head of Real Social Dynamics.
  • Wayne ‘Juggler’ Elise – author, coach and a notable figure of the seduction community.
  • Lance Mason – founder of PickUp 101, a San Francisco-based seduction coaching company.
  • Zan Perrion – a Vancouver based writer, coach and motivational speaker. Concepts: “natural game”.
  • Carlos Xuma – Author of the e-book Art of Attraction. Concepts: “Alpha Lifestyle”.
  • Brad P. – creator of “The Underground Dating Seminar”, Brad P. wasn't discover by the secuction community until 2006. Now a notable figure and succesful coach.
  • Richard La Ruina (a.k.a. Gambler) – born in the U.K, La Ruina has been called “Britain's No 1 superstar chat-up artist” by The Times newspaper and a master Casanova by The Independent. Author of the book The Natural Art of Seduction: Secrets of Success with Women.
